Quick note for whoever inherits this: Granary partitions its event tables by month, and each environment handles partition creation a bit differently. Prod pre-creates three months ahead via a nightly job; staging only creates the current month, which is why inserts blow up every first of the month if nobody's looking. Dev just uses one giant unpartitioned table, don't judge. If you're debugging partition weirdness, start by comparing against the canonical settings. The current prod partitioning config is as follows.

service settings:
[beldor]
port = 11211
team = novvan
host = beldor.zemvarforge.corp
region = south-2
access_code = ac_8f059f
timeout_ms = 1500

Gross-Margin Review — Orchard Line (Managers Only)

This page summarizes the quarterly margin review for the Orchard product line. Sales leads should note that discounting on mid-tier bundles eroded blended margin by several points, while the Vale region held steady. Please review the variance tables carefully before client conversations. The confidential guidance on pricing direction for next quarter appears immediately below.

management briefing: Only 33 of the 205 pilot accounts renewed Kasath, so a churn review is set for October 17. Weniusek Logistics is in early talks to buy Holethax Freight for about $345.6 million.

Ticket: Staging canary gates firing on wrong metrics. The Lanternfall staging environment was cloned from prod without updating the gate thresholds, so canary deploys are blocked on latency targets we never meet in staging. Update the gating config to the staging profile before your next rollout. The gate service also needs its auth token set in the env file, on the line below.

secret setting of taweg-kahif: COURIER_KEY13=1ec8bd510e950